Economic Policies and Proposals in President Trump's Speech

President Trump's economic agenda, a central theme of his speech, focused on significant tax cuts and substantial infrastructure investment. These proposals, while aiming for economic growth and job creation, faced considerable criticism and generated ongoing discussion.

Tax Cuts and their Impact

The proposed tax cuts included substantial reductions in the corporate tax rate and adjustments to individual income tax brackets.

  • Corporate Tax Rate Reduction: A significant decrease from the previous rate, aiming to boost corporate profits and incentivize investment.
  • Individual Income Tax Bracket Changes: Alterations to tax brackets, with varying degrees of impact across different income levels.

The anticipated economic effects included:

  • Increased job creation through business investment.
  • Stimulated economic growth fueled by increased consumer spending.
  • However, concerns were raised regarding the potential increase in income inequality and the long-term fiscal sustainability of these cuts. Critics argued that the benefits disproportionately favored corporations and the wealthy, exacerbating existing economic disparities. The debate around tax reform continues to this day, with ongoing analysis of its actual impact.

Infrastructure Spending and Job Creation

A massive investment in infrastructure—roads, bridges, airports, and other public works—formed a cornerstone of President Trump's economic plan. This initiative aimed to:

  • Create millions of jobs through construction and related industries.
  • Modernize America's aging infrastructure, boosting economic productivity.
  • Stimulate economic growth through increased government spending.

Funding mechanisms and the practical challenges of implementation, however, remained major points of contention. Securing bipartisan support and navigating complex regulatory hurdles proved significant obstacles. Trade Policy and International Relations

President Trump's stance on trade, marked by a renegotiation of NAFTA and a focus on bilateral agreements, significantly impacted international relations. His "America First" approach generated:

  • Concerns about potential trade wars and negative consequences for American businesses reliant on global trade.
  • Uncertainty for consumers regarding the impact on the prices of imported goods.
  • Strained relationships with traditional allies, leading to questions about the future of international cooperation. The implications of this protectionist approach continue to be debated, with economists and political scientists offering varying perspectives on the long-term effects on global trade and the US economy.

Immigration and Border Security in President Trump's Congressional Address

Immigration and border security emerged as another significant focus of the speech, dominated by proposals related to border security and the Deferred Action for Childhood Arrivals (DACA) program.

The Border Wall and its Implications

The proposed border wall with Mexico, a central campaign promise, sparked intense debate. Key aspects included:

  • The estimated cost of construction and ongoing maintenance.
  • The potential impact on immigration patterns and national security.
  • The environmental consequences of wall construction and its effect on the border region.
  • Significant opposition from environmental groups and those concerned about the wall's humanitarian implications.

DACA and Immigration Reform

President Trump's stance on DACA, a program protecting undocumented immigrants brought to the US as children, generated considerable controversy. His administration's approach involved:

  • Initial attempts to end the program, leading to legal challenges and widespread protests.
  • Subsequent negotiations and proposals for a potential legislative solution.

Healthcare and the Affordable Care Act in President Trump's Speech

Healthcare reform, specifically the repeal and replacement of the Affordable Care Act (ACA), constituted a significant portion of the speech.

Repeal and Replacement of the ACA

President Trump's proposals aimed to:

  • Repeal key provisions of the ACA, such as the individual mandate.
  • Replace the ACA with alternative healthcare legislation, promising lower costs and increased choice.

The anticipated effects, however, remained highly debated, with concerns about:

  • The potential loss of healthcare coverage for millions of Americans.
  • The impact on healthcare access for low-income individuals and families.
